This PR attempts to fix MacOS segfaulting by upgrading Qt-related dependencies and updating PyInstaller to the latest version.

After the installation on MacOS, it is necessary to open the terminal and perform the following command:

xattr -c /Applications/Tribler.app

Or, alternatively:

xattr -d com.apple.quarantine /Applications/Tribler.app

Without it, MacOS falsely reports that the application is corrupted, but it just means that it is not signed.
